  • Job Summary
    Serves as chief operations officer on a campus with responsibility of overseeing the proper functioning of all operations activities and is an integral member of the College and Campus management teams. This is a Professional Exempt Contractual (PEC) position for which an annual contract reflecting the base salary within the fiscal year (July 1st to June 30th) will be issued after ratification by Miami Dade College’s District Board of Trustees.

    Duties & Responsibilities
    Directs, plans, implements, supervise and evaluate campus-wide administrative services in the areas of facilities, security, parking, campus services, custodial, duplicating, mail services, facility rental services, special event services, auxiliary services, community services, staffing, budget and other administrative duties as deemed appropriate by the Campus President
    Provides leadership, direction and supervision to students, faculty and staff
    Participates annually in budget preparation, development and implementation with responsibility for monitoring assigned Campus budgets throughout the year
    Participates in the identification and review of administrative processes in order to accommodate employee and student needs and interests
    Participates in the development and implementation of the College policies, procedures, and guidelines
    Participates in developing and implementing College initiatives
    Provides for the overall maintenance and inventories of equipment and for safety procedures where applicable
    Provides leadership in planning staff development activities/programs and developing community partnerships to meet the needs of the local community
    Works with Campus Presidents and other staff to assure college-wide institutional needs are met
    Promotes an environment supportive of the College mission and vision, student-centered services and teaching excellence
    Supervises campus facility quick jobs, renovations, remodeling, and new construction projects
    Advises Campus Presidents on facilities management issues
    Participates in the development of the Campus capital improvement priorities, including needs justification and project educational specifications
    Provides assistance in the implementation of federal and state guidelines and regulations
    Provides leadership as the Incident Commander for the Campus Crisis Management Team in the event of major emergencies
    Participates in the development of grant opportunities
    Provides leadership in the supervision of grant projects and support services as assigned by the Campus President
    Performs other duties as assigned
    Minimum Requirements
    Master’s degree in Business Administration, Education or related field and six (6) years of senior level experience in higher education or equivalent managerial skills and possess demonstrated leadership and creative accomplishments in an administrative role at an institution of higher learning.
    All degrees must be from a regionally accredited institution
    Knowledge of college educational philosophy and top management administrative practices and procedures; college curricula and instructional programs
    Knowledge of the goals, objectives, structure and operations of major college institutions
    Knowledge and skill in communicating effectively utilizing public relations principles and practices
    Knowledge of college policies and procedures
    Strategic planning skills to effect change in a multi-cultural environment
    Skills in employee development and performance management
    Strong leadership skills that promote dedication, creativity, innovation and growth
    Ability to develop and interpret financial data/plans and manage resources including facilities and equipment inventory management
    Ability to analyze and interpret financial data
    Ability to think, reason, and make sound judgments on how responsibilities are completed in compliance with college standards and guidelines
    Ability to work effectively in a multi-ethnic/multi-cultural environment with students, faculty and staff
    Ability to speak effectively to employees, faculty, staff and community groups

    Essential Position
    This function/position has been designated as essential. This means that when the College is faced with an institutional emergency, employees in such positions may be required to remain at their work location or to report to work to protect, recover, and continue operations at the College.
